People are Forgotten Within Two Generations...Why Your Loved Ones' Life Deserves More
Think about your great-grandparents. Can you name all eight? Do you know what made them laugh? Within two generations, the details of a life fade into the vague outlines of a family tree. This is the quiet tragedy of ordinary lives.

Digital Ghosts: What Happens to Our Online Lives After We Die
Every day, we create digital footprints—photos, messages, accounts. Our online presence has become as real as our physical one. But when we die, what happens to all of it? For most of us, the answer is: we have no idea.
